Each review score is between 1-10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We are curr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ate ‘subscores’ in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money and free Wi-Fi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

ItalyStaying at Green park tree house was a one-of-a-kind experience and sleeping on a Mango tree house was just magical! The tree house was very cosy and super clean. Before getting there, we were afraid that mosquitos or little animals could be a bit of an issue while staying in a tree house in the jungle - yet we slept beautifully and did not experience any issues at all. Ajith was the best host! He welcomed us with a nice cup of Sri Lankan tea and spent time with us, answering all our questions and chatting about life in Sri Lanka! Ajith also organised for us an amazing Safari experience at Udawalawe National Park with a very experienced and super friendly local guide - highly recommend!!! Food was also delicious: home made Sri Lankan dinner and breakfast! if you are visiting Udawalawe you have to come here!

PolandThe shower in the bathroom was extremely uncomfortable and the water was freezing - I was not able to take a shower there, although I can understand that as it’s a treehouse, I didn’t expect bathroom there at all :) The Wifi is very weak (in the treehouse non existing), in the restaurant I had it only on one day, next day I didn’t.
Staying the night in the treehouse was an incredible experience. In the morning you could hear many birds and also monks singing. The personnel was fabulously kind and helpful. The owner arranged for me a taxi to take me from Tangalle, and also arranged for me a safari trip which was really incredible! The food is also amazing and traditional with a huge choice. I received vegan breakfast as I requested, and definitely didn’t leave hungry, it was really tasty. As I was really interested in the elephants, the personnel provided me a very interesting research to read about the release of elephant orphans into the wild.
